About The Position

The GSC Coordinator co‑op will support the Oshawa Assembly material office in managing data, scrap, obsolescence, and material‑flow standards. This role is ideal for a business, supply chain, or data‑focused student who enjoys working with numbers, investigating root causes, and improving processes in a fast‑paced manufacturing environment.

Responsibilities

  • Run regular MGO data pulls to support material, scrap, and obsolescence reporting.
  • Build and maintain Excel and Power BI reports and dashboards for key GSC KPIs (e.g., scrap, obsolete inventory, segregation/audit metrics, seal log performance).
  • Validate data quality and ensure clean inputs for daily, weekly, and monthly reporting.
  • Document and maintain standard work, job aids, and TIS updates for GSC office processes (e.g., scrap admin, seal log, audits, reporting).
  • Capture and organize AI use cases (e.g., Glean, Power BI Copilot) that simplify repetitive tasks and improve data accessibility.
  • Create clear “how‑to” guides for SharePoint, Glean, and other material office tools.
  • Administer scrap system access, including granting access and managing tag ownership requests.
  • Monitor and follow up on overdue scrap tags to drive timely closure.
  • Lead or support GSC‑owned scrap investigations, including data extraction, root‑cause analysis, and concise summary of findings for review with leaders and finance.
  • Investigate obsolete and at‑risk materials using MGO, physical checks, and cross‑functional input.
  • Summarize exposure, trends, and drivers, and support action plans to reduce or prevent future obsolescence.
  • Prepare regular obsolete inventory reports for the business plan board and leadership reviews.
  • Conduct and document Global Manufacturing Standard material‑segregation audits in the plant and material areas.
  • Track findings, follow up on corrective actions, and provide simple summaries of results and trends.
  • Own the monthly business plan board administration for GSC (data refresh, charts, action tracking, and meeting readiness).
  • Maintain the transportation seal log, ensuring accurate entries, reconciliations, and follow‑up on discrepancies with the appropriate stakeholders.
